Golden Amaretto Cake…

I am not a huge fan of Amaretto. This recipe makes a wonderful tasting cake, since the ingredients are almost exactly like the Chocolate Kahlua cake.
Ingredients:
1 box of yellow cake mix,
1/2 cup vegetable oil
1 6 ounce box of vanilla pudding, instant
4 eggs
3/4 cups Amaretto liqueur
½ cup water
¼ teaspoon almond extract
1 cup powdered sugar, sifted
6 tablespoons of Amaretto liqueur
Directions:
Preheat oven to 350°F
Combine the first 7 ingredients in a mixing bowl and blend well.
Pour into buttered and floured 9 ½ inch Bundt pan. Bake 45 minutes
While the cake is cooking, combine 6 tablespoons of Amaretto and 1 cup sifted powdered sugar.
 After removing cake from the oven, do not remove from pan.

 Take a knife I suggest a slicing blade and poke holes in the cake.
Pour the Amaretto and powdered sugar mixture over the cake. If the Amaretto mixture is pooling on top you probably need to add more holes.
Allow cake to cool for two hours in pan before removing.
